Johns Hopkins University

Johns Hopkins University is located in Baltimore, Maryland, commonly known as Johns Hopkins or JHU. The school was founded in 1876 and was named after its first benefactor, the American entrepreneur Johns Hopkins. He dedicated $7 million to fund a hospital and university, and at the time, it was the largest philanthropic gift in US history. Johns Hopkins is considered the leading research university in the United States. Today, the school enrolls more than 20,000 students from the United States and around the world. The Johns Hopkins School of Education offers graduate students an online Doctorate in Education (EdD) program designed to be flexible so that participants can tailor their studies to their particular educational environment. The PhD program is highly competitive with limited entries each year and applicants from all over the world. As a result, graduates of the program are known to set high standards for educational leadership. They are also able to use their knowledge and apply practices to improve academic achievement and to overcome challenges in their field related to improved learning and achievement. Students applying to the program must select a major. The specializations currently on offer are Urban Leadership, Mind, Brain & Teaching and Entrepreneurial Leadership in Education. The program will last between 3 and 4 years and students must complete their thesis in seven years.
